Created attachment 194732 [details] patch to update the port - update 0.28_2 -> 0.30 - changes: https://metacpan.org/source/TODDR/Crypt-OpenSSL-RSA-0.30/Changes - add LICENSE_FILE - add new build dependency, required at config stage - remove a line with MAKE_ARGS: now this is addressed in Makefile.PL - remove files/* directory altogether: patches from there seem to have been processed upstream - "portlint -AC" just gives non-relevant warns. - testport of poudriere 3.2.99.20180601 runs ok at 11.2-release-amd64, perl 5.26.2 1) with openssl 2) with openssl-devel 3) with libressl - buil-in perl tests in clean jails for all cases listed above say: "PASS".
Also remove: BROKEN_SSL
fails in patch: ===> Patching for p5-Crypt-OpenSSL-RSA-0.30 ===> Applying FreeBSD patches for p5-Crypt-OpenSSL-RSA-0.30 2 out of 3 hunks failed--saving rejects to RSA.pm.rej => FreeBSD patch patch-RSA.pm failed to apply cleanly.
Hi Kurt, Please remove directory security/p5-Crypt-OpenSSL-RSA/files with patches in there, as suggested in my initial messages. Sorry if this point was not laid out clearly. Regards, Sergei
Committed, thanks!
A commit references this bug: Author: pi Date: Fri Jun 29 18:30:15 UTC 2018 New revision: 473570 URL: https://svnweb.freebsd.org/changeset/ports/473570 Log: security/p5-Crypt-OpenSSL-RSA: update 0.28 -> 0.30 - first release after 2011 PR: 229412 Submitted by: Sergei Vyshenski <svysh.fbsd@gmail.com> Relnotes: https://metacpan.org/source/TODDR/Crypt-OpenSSL-RSA-0.30/Changes Changes: head/security/p5-Crypt-OpenSSL-RSA/Makefile head/security/p5-Crypt-OpenSSL-RSA/distinfo head/security/p5-Crypt-OpenSSL-RSA/files/